Web12 feb. 2024 · In 1889, Svante Arrhenius proposed the Arrhenius equation from his direct observations of the plots of rate constants vs. temperatures: (6.2.3.4.1) k = A e − E a R T. The activation energy, E a, is the minimum energy molecules must possess in order to react to form a product. The slope of the Arrhenius plot can be used to find the activation ...
